National Parks
Autumn is peak season for many parks across Canada. Cooler temperatures, vibrant foliage, and fewer crowds make for unforgettable views and photos.
- Banff National Park, AB – Snow-dusted peaks rise above golden larch trees and mirrored alpine lakes.
- Cape Breton Highlands National Park, NS – Coastal cliffs meet fiery red and orange hardwood forests along the Cabot Trail.
- Fundy National Park, NB – Tidal coastlines framed by vivid autumn hues and cascading waterfalls
- Algonquin Provincial Park, ON – A Canadian gem famous for its fall colour spectrum.
- La Mauricie National Park, QC – Rolling hills and tranquil lakes surrounded by a spectacular palette of fall colours.
Just remember to check permit requirements and weather conditions when planning a national park elopement.

Sunrise or Sunset Vows: When to Say “I Do”
The light during fall is nothing short of enchanting, especially during sunrise and sunset. Here’s how to pick your perfect moment:
- Sunrise Elopement: Peaceful, serene, and symbolic of a new beginning. Ideal if you’re early risers and want privacy (plus, fewer hikers on the trails).
- Sunset Elopement: Warm, glowing, and golden — perfect for romantic portraits with a dramatic backdrop. Bonus: You’ll have time to relax and get ready slowly during the day.
Dress warm and bring layered outfits — fall mornings and evenings can be chilly, even under the sun.
